Market Context

GP-Act III (GPATW) continues to trade near the lower end of its recent range, with the stock hovering just above the $0.15 support level. The modest decline of 1.88% in the latest session reflects cautious sentiment, as volume has remained below the stock's three-month average. This subdued activity suggests a lack of decisive conviction among market participants, with neither buyers nor sellers driving significant momentum. Sector positioning offers a mixed backdrop. The broader technology and AI-adjacent space has seen selective rotation recently, with investors gravitating toward larger-cap names amid persistent macroeconomic uncertainty. GPATW, as a smaller-cap play, may be facing headwinds from this risk-off tilt. No company-specific catalysts have emerged in recent weeks to break the stock out of its tight trading band, bounded by $0.15 on the downside and $0.17 as overhead resistance. What appears to be driving the current price action is a combination of low liquidity and a wait-and-see approach ahead of any material updates from the company. The stock is essentially consolidating, and without fresh news flow—such as a product announcement or partnership—the near-term path may continue to be dictated by technical support and resistance levels rather than fundamental shifts. Traders are watching closely whether the $0.15 floor holds, as a break below could invite additional selling pressure, while a push above $0.17 would require a clear increase in volume and buying interest. Technical Analysis

GP-Act III (GPATW) has been trading in a tight range near $0.16, with the stock hovering just above key support at $0.15 while facing resistance near $0.17. Over recent weeks, the price has oscillated within this narrow band, suggesting a period of consolidation. The $0.15 level has acted as a reliable floor, with buyers stepping in on multiple tests, while the $0.17 ceiling has capped upside attempts, indicating seller interest at that zone. A decisive move above $0.17 would likely signal a breakout, potentially opening the path toward higher resistance levels, whereas a breakdown below $0.15 could expose the stock to further downside. From a technical indicator perspective, momentum appears subdued.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) has recently been in the mid-40s, reflecting a neutral to slightly bearish bias, while moving averages—particularly the short-term 20-day and 50-day lines—are converging near the current price, hinting at a possible trend resolution. Volume has been below average during the consolidation, suggesting a lack of strong conviction from either bulls or bears. The price action shows a series of lower highs and higher lows, forming a symmetrical triangle pattern that often precedes a significant move. Traders may watch for a volume expansion to confirm the direction of the eventual breakout. Until then, the $0.15–$0.17 range remains the dominant technical framework. Outlook

Looking ahead, GP-Act III (GPATW) faces a narrow trading range between established support at $0.15 and resistance near $0.17. The stock's recent price action suggests that a decisive move above the $0.17 level could signal renewed buying interest, potentially opening the path toward higher territory. Conversely, a breakdown below the $0.15 support might expose the stock to further downside pressure, though such a move would likely require a catalyst, such as broader market weakness or company-specific news. Several factors could influence future performance. Continued volatility in the broader biotech or tech sectors may affect investor sentiment toward small-cap names. Additionally, any updates regarding the company's pipeline developments, partnerships, or regulatory milestones could serve as inflection points. Trading volume trends will be important to watch—sustained volume near resistance or support would strengthen the significance of those levels. Market conditions remain uncertain, and the stock's low price implies higher sensitivity to news flow and liquidity shifts. Without clear directional catalysts, the stock may continue to oscillate within its current range in the near term. Investors should monitor the $0.15–$0.17 band closely, as a confirmed break on either side could provide clues about the next sustained move.
